Dan Christensen

ALBUQUERQUE — Dan Christensen, loving husband, father and grandfather has passed on Monday, April 6, 2009. Dan was a New Mexico native and Albuquerque resident for 59 years. He was born on July 15, 1913 at Kirtland, NM.

Dan had a long career as an Indian trader owning stores at Pinedale, Mariano Lake and Hunters Point on the Navajo reservation and at Dulce on the Jicarilla Apache reservation. He was very knowledgeable about pinon nuts and operated a large pinon business for over 30 years. Dan made many life long friends among the Navajos and the Apaches. In 1953 he bought Gage's Boots and Saddles and changed the name to Dan's Boots and Saddles which is now in the third generation of family ownership. He enjoyed many years working the family ranch in the Manzano Mountains and enjoyed fishing at Platoro, CO in the summer, fishing at Kino Bay, Mexico in the winter and fishing at Lake Powell in the spring and fall.

Buck Jones

MANUELITO — Funeral services for Buck Jones, 78, will be 10 a.m., Wednesday, April 8, at Rollie Mortuary. The Very Rev. Lawrence J. O’Keefe will officiate. Burial will be in Gallup City Cemetery.

Jones died April 2, 2009, in Gallup. He was born April 7, 1930, in Manuelito, into the Black Streak Forest People Clan for the One Who Walks Around People Clan.

Jones enjoyed horseback riding tremendously and was an avid rodeo-fan, who also participated in severe bull riding competitions, such as those in Window Rock and Indian Ceremonials. He was a rancher, carpenter and silversmith. He worked on the railroad during his early years. Additionally, he appeared in a few western movies like: Cliff Dwellers, Hallelujah Tales and Ace in the Hole.

Jones was a firm believer in tradional Navajo beliefs and rituals and often danced in Yeibachei ceremonies. He never underwent formal schooling, but was mostly self-taught.
